Adventure Tips

Check Trail Conditions Before Heading Out

Seasonal weather can rapidly change trail access; always confirm current conditions with Offroad Life Rentals before your ride.

Wear Layered Clothing

Mountain temperatures fluctuate; layering helps you adapt from chilly mornings to warmer afternoons during off-road rides.

Bring a Fully Charged Phone and GPS

Mobile coverage can be spotty; GPS devices and offline maps ensure you stay on course across remote trails.

Practice Safe Riding Skills

Familiarize yourself with vehicle controls and basic trail etiquette to keep your trip safe and enjoyable.

History

Breckenridge grew as a mining town in the late 1800s and later transformed into a popular mountain resort known for its ski culture and outdoor recreation.

Conservation

The region emphasizes responsible trail use to minimize erosion and disturbance to wildlife habitats, encouraging renters to follow designated paths and leave no trace.
